For starters, the amount of emissions that cars release into the air. It is no secret that cars are a big part of the world that we live in as they often help us get from point a to point b but cars can also have negative affects on our lives and our health. As in the text it states “Passenger cars are responsible for 12 percent of greenhouse gas emissions in Europe… and up to 50 percent in some car-intensive areas in the United States.”(Source 1). The piece of the text is stating that a large amount of the greenhouse gas emissions in our world are a result of cars and the amount of usage that they have, we like to use our cars for basically everything that we do that can cause harm to the environment. In addition to greenhouse emissions “Transportation is the second largest source of America’s emissions”. So not only are cars contributing a lot to emissions but just transportation in general which has largely affected our country as like it says it is the second highest leading cause of emissions. For instance, life without cars has been implemented into some countries all around the world. For example in France “Congestion was down 60 percent in the capital of France, after five days of intensifying smog.”(Source 2). This piece of text is telling us that when France decided to implement a partial driving ban that the levels of combustion and smog went down in the capital which has since opened the eyes of the people in France that cars truly have a large effect on the environment. In addition to combustion levels in France the city of Bogota has decided to implement its own sets of restrictions, for example in the text it states that “It has seen [Bogota] the construction of 118 miles of bicycle paths, the most of any Latin America city, according to Mockus, the city’s mayor.”(Source 3). This is telling us how since Bogota has decided to have “The day without cars” the amount of bicycle paths have increased which some people have stated has helped them with stress levels and helped improve the air pollution around them “”It’s a good opportunity to take away stress and lower air pollution” said Bogota Mayor Antanas Mockus.”(Source 3). This makes the idea of lower car usage more prevalent as even the Mayor who has a lot of power in the community is supporting lower the usage of cars.
